6.3.8 Sandwich Sounder
The sandwich sounder has no wiring to connect as it just clips straight on to a standard base. It will run as a platform sounder using
no address, and is controlled by the detector fitted to it. It can also be given an address via the handheld programming tool making
it an addressable sounder. (Note: If the sandwich sounder has NO ADDRESS it will ONLY function with an addressed detector fitted
on top of it.)

6.3.9 Remote LED Indicator
Ceiling Mount (MKII-ARL/C) Wall Mount (MKII-ARL/W)
There are two versions of the remote LED, Wall mounted and Ceiling mounted. The ceiling mounted version requires a standard
detector base.
Each version of the remote LED can monitor 1 or up to 12 devices. The way in which the LED is programmed is either via the D.I.L
switches on the device or soft addressing via the handheld programmer.
